Default Selling My Z???? Need Help!!!

Yeah I'm going to be selling my 2004 Base Z. I going to get the new 2006 Lexus IS 350. I dont know if I should sell my Z with all the mods or take everything off? I have only 3700 miles! I have a $6000 custom stereo, $4000 rims, custom katskin leather seats, Injen Intake, Magnaflow exhaust, K40 Laser Detector, Street glow undercar kit and some other little stuff. What should i do? And how much should i sell it for?

From what I've seen, it's hard to sell a modded car. At least it's difficult to get out what you put into it. People don't have the same taste as you and may be turned off by some things and just love other things about it.

Pull the major stuff like the sound system, wheels, K40 and sell them separately. You'll find somebody to give them a good home.
